Spain reiterates at the UN its support for the two-state solution in the Middle East

The State Secretary during her speech / Photo: @AMorenoBau

Share on FacebookShare on Twitter
The Diplomat

 

Acting State Secretary for Foreign and Global Affairs, Ángeles Moreno Bau, reiterated yesterday at the United Nations headquarters in New York Spain’s support for the Euro-Arab initiative to move towards the materialization of two Israeli and Palestinian states in the Middle East.

 

Moreno Bau pronounced these words during his intervention at the Ministerial meeting Peace Day Effort, dedicated to the situation in the Middle East. “We support the Euro-Arab initiative to move towards the materialization of the two State solution,” the Secretary of State declared via the social network X, formerly Twitter.

 

At the same meeting, the EU’s High Representative for Common Foreign and Security Policy, Josep Borrell, warned that “the two-state solution needs a stronger effort”, because “if everybody that has been saying here today that they support the Two-State solution, if everybody was really engaged in supporting this Two-State solution, the solution would be there already”.

 

The meeting brought together, among others, the foreign ministers of Egypt, Sameh Shoukry, Jordan, Ayman Safadi, and Saudi Arabia, Faisal Bin Farhan Al Saud, and the secretary general of the League of Arab States, Ahmed Aboul Gheit.
